Europe Bundle #2 includes slideshows of England, Greece, and Italy. Students will enjoy learning about food, clothing, art, tourist attractions, languages, and much more about each country. In all, there are 88 pages of information and beautiful photos! These slideshows can be shown to a class on a screen from your computer, printed as a book to use in centers, or for student research. Many teachers also use these to impress parents on multicultural nights.
These downloads come as PDF files and are NOT editable as a PDF. However, you can open them in the TPT EASEL program and add or delete pages and add your own content. I have made a free EASEL activity for your students to use with each of these slideshows where they can answer questions, circle or highlight things, and write about what they have learned. Those are included with this download.
